Professor Luisa Orsini is a Professor of Evolutionary Systems Biology and Environmental Omics at the University of Birmingham's School of Biosciences, and Deputy Director of the Centre for Environmental Research and Justice (CERJ). She holds an Alan Turing Fellowship and is a Fellow of the Higher Education Academy. Her roles also include Co-founder and CEO of Daphne Water Solutions and Founder/CTO of EnviSion BioSequencing and BioComputing.
Education: PhD (2003) from University of Messina/Stazione Zoologica A. Dohrn, Italy; MSc in Environmental Science (1999) from Istituto Universitario Navale, Naples, Italy. Her postdoctoral training spanned institutions in Belgium, Finland, and Austria, funded by prestigious fellowships such as the Belgian Research Council (FWO) and the Finnish Cultural Foundation.
Research focuses on two core themes: biodiversity-environmental pollution linkages and mechanisms of adaptation to environmental change. Key projects include the 'Biodiversity Time Machine' framework using AI to predict biodiversity loss, and resurrecting dormant crustaceans (Daphnia) to study long-term evolutionary responses. Her work bridges ecology, genomics, and AI, with applications in sustainable water solutions and environmental justice.
Awards and recognitions include the Alan Turing Fellowship (2019–2021), Member of the Royal Society of Biology (2020), and certifications in academic leadership and enterprise. Her research has been featured in high-impact journals like Trends in Ecology and Evolution, Nature Communications, and Molecular Ecology, with over 60 publications and 2,700 citations.
Advising and Grants: Supervised over 20 PhD/Master’s students and postdocs, including Marie Curie Fellows. Led grants from BBSRC, EPSRC, and Innovate UK, focusing on bioremediation, AI-driven ecology, and wastewater valorization.
Labs/Teams: Directs the Environmental Omics Sequencing Facility (EnviSion) and collaborates with the Daphnia facility at the University of Birmingham. Engages in interdisciplinary projects with the Alan Turing Institute and Goethe University Frankfurt.
